Output 6b204912c507b1984ba36ad142a71bc32ba91acea25e05c62bc56103ad577d9a:20

value
500000000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 2ca095c098f974332b8934ab202c7cff11989247 OP_EQUALVERIFY OP_CHECKSIG
address
154y75dfX2UpqBD2afpUU19YxaMkK6ov9D
transaction
6b204912c507b1984ba36ad142a71bc32ba91acea25e05c62bc56103ad577d9a
spent
true